Ordinals
beta
Sat 797940805505305
decimal
159588.805505305
degree
0°159588′324″805505305‴
percentile
37.99718125633525%
name
ieubtqajayi
cycle
0
epoch
0
period
79
block
159588
offset
805505305
timestamp
2011-12-28 21:00:59 UTC
rarity
common
prev
next